Extra Buses – Day and Night – for King’s Day and King’s Night
In preparation for the large crowds expected during King’s Night and King’s Day, the public transport office OV-bureau Groningen Drenthe, in collaboration with with Qbuzz, is expanding bus services.
According to projections, around 70,000 passengers are expected to use public transport during the festivities, compared to the usual 40,000 on a typical Saturday. To accommodate this increase, extra day and night buses will operate on more than twenty routes throughout the province.
Additional Services on King’s Night (April 25–26)
To support attendance at events such as Heroes of Orange in Groningen and Knoalsternacht in Stadskanaal, bus services will run more frequently and for extended hours.

Enhanced Bus Operations on King’s Day (April 26)
On King’s Day, buses will operate according to the Saturday timetable, with additional trips throughout the day and into the early hours of Sunday. These services are intended to facilitate travel to and from King’s Day events in the city, including the Kingsland Festival in the Stadspark.
